“Funding the Future of Justice: Investing in People-Centred Transformation”

This plenary brings together major justice funders — including the Law Foundation of Ontario, Law Foundation of British Columbia, and SSHRC — for a practical conversation about sustaining access-to-justice innovation. Speakers will provide a snapshot of justice funding at a global level and then share emerging funding priorities and stories of success, as well as reflections on the role of data and evidence in funding. The discussion will then offer insights, and spur an interactive conversation, on building funding collaborations that deliver measurable, people-centred impact. The session will help researchers, practitioners, and policymakers understand how funding can accelerate system learning and long-term transformation across Canada’s justice ecosystem.
